Meaning Of Suspense
a.
Held or lifted up; held or prevented from proceeding.
a.
Expressing, or proceeding from, suspense or doubt.
a.
The state of being suspended; specifically, a state of
uncertainty and expectation, with anxiety or apprehension;
indetermination; indecision; as, the suspense of a person waiting for
the verdict of a jury.
a.
Cessation for a time; stop; pause.
a.
A temporary cessation of one's right; suspension, as when
the rent or other profits of land cease by unity of possession of land
and rent.
